How to Choose

What Research and Guidance Say About Cooking and Serving Tools

Scientific studies and food-safety guidance converge on a few clear principles that matter for camp cookware and utensils: use food-grade, non-reactive materials; choose tools with thermal resistance appropriate to the heat sources you use; favor designs that reduce cross-contamination and can be cleaned effectively in field conditions. Ergonomic design and appropriate handle length reduce burn risk and repetitive strain when cooking over open flames or camp stoves. Environmental assessments also highlight trade-offs between lightweight composites and long-lived metal parts, so choosing durable, repairable tools can lower long-term impact.

Food-grade stainless steel is widely recommended for durability and non-reactivity with acidic foods, and it resists corrosion when maintained correctly.

High-temperature food-grade silicone offers heat resistance and flexibility; when certified for food contact it avoids many of the chemical concerns associated with generic plastics.

Long handles and insulating grips reduce the likelihood of burns when working over open flames or high heat sources, improving safety during extended use.

Nesting and multiuse designs reduce pack volume and overall carried weight, which translates to measurable benefits for mobility and energy expenditure on multi-day trips.

Simple disassembly or single-material construction helps field cleaning and drying, lowering the risk of bacterial growth compared with multi-layer or hard-to-clean assemblies.

Life cycle and durability analyses suggest that repairable metal tools can have a smaller environmental footprint over many seasons compared with disposable or short-lived plastic alternatives.
